CVBL: Washington Beats Orlando in Blowout

Not that anybody expected today's Washington-Orlando matchup to be terribly competitive, but this was almost comical. The 113-86 final score was enough of a headline, but the game wasn't even as close as that score indicated as Washington coach Bob played it conservative most of the game to avoid running up the score too much. "Boy, it's great to see our offense click like that," he said. "It's like a gourmet restaurant - everything on the menu looked good." Said losing coach Bob, "We were just outclassed, no question. We don't have the talent they do, and we weren't as prepared coming in. And it was definitely classy of Bob to pull his key players halfway through the game."

Washington was led by White (9 points, 10 assists, 2 steals, 2 blocks), Farlough (12 points, 13 boards, 1 assists, 2 blocks), Gavagan (14 points, 2 assists, a block). Orlando was led by Rausch (13 points, 13 boards, 2 assists), Archie (5 points, 8 assists, 3 steals), Small (11 points, 6 boards, 2 assists, a block).

Washington snapped their losing streak at 6 games, and stand at 16-26 and 12-9 at home. They hold at #5 in the Southeast and hold at #14 overall in the Eastern Conference. With the loss, Orlando drop to 23-21. They remain at #3 in the Southeast and hold at #10 overall in the Eastern Conference.
